Fineco Bank Overview for Nicaragua
Founded in 1999 and headquartered in Milan, Italy, Fineco Bank is a major European online bank and brokerage serving over 1.5 million clients. It is listed on the Milan Stock Exchange and offers banking, investment, and trading services through a single platform. For Nicaragua traders, Fineco is relevant as a highly conservative alternative to offshore forex brokers: it is a fully regulated bank, not just a brokerage, with a zero minimum deposit and support for USD-based accounts. Although it has no local office in Managua and does not accept Córdoba deposits directly, its availability of Bank Transfer, Skrill, and USDT funding makes it feasible for Nicaraguan residents. The broker's focus on long-term investing, bank-grade security, and financial stability contrasts sharply with the high-leverage, high-risk forex brokers common in Latin America. However, Fineco is not tailored to the needs of active retail forex traders in Nicaragua, given its maximum leverage of just 5:1 and its proprietary platform that replaces the familiar MetaTrader suite. Still, for those who prioritize capital preservation and regulatory oversight over speculative gains, Fineco Bank represents a credible, if unconventional, choice in the Nicaraguan market.

Islamic Account — Nicaragua Muslim Traders
Fineco Bank does not provide an Islamic (swap-free) trading account. This means that any leveraged position left open overnight will incur a rollover or swap cost, calculated based on the interest rate differential between the two currencies. For Nicaragua's small but growing Muslim community, this is a significant restriction, as it violates Sharia finance principles prohibiting riba (interest). You cannot apply for a conversion; Fineco simply does not offer it. There are several Islamic alternatives in Latin America, and Nicaragua Muslim traders should consider brokers that offer true swap-free accounts with no hidden charges. If you trade short-term within a single day, swap may be irrelevant, but for swing trading, the accumulated cost can be substantial.

Common Mistakes Nicaragua Traders Make with Fineco Bank
- Mistake: Assuming your deposit in Fineco is protected by Nicaragua's SIBOIF. Solution: Understand that protection comes from European schemes (FITD up to €20,000), not local authorities.
- Mistake: Using USDT deposit without checking the network compatibility with your source wallet. Solution: Ensure that you send USDT over TRC20 to avoid losing funds on incompatible networks (e.g., sending to a BEP20 address).
- Mistake: Expecting to scalp with 5:1 leverage for additional income. Solution: Reserve Fineco for swing trading or investing with a larger capital; use higher-leverage brokers only if you fully understand the added risk.

Final Verdict — Is Fineco Bank Worth It for Nicaragua Traders?
3.8/5
★★★★★
Fineco Bank is neither the best partner for high-frequency forex traders in Nicaragua nor a scam; it is a highly legitimate, bank-graded broker that fits a very specific profile. For conservative, long-term investors, particularly those who value safety, stringent regulation, and the ability to invest in USD without high leverage, Fineco offers a compelling package with zero minimum deposit and access to a broad range of assets. The inclusion of Skrill and USDT is a significant convenience for Nicaragua residents, enabling quick funding even when international bank wiring is slow. However, for typical retail forex traders seeking MT4 support, high leverage, or an Islamic account, Fineco clearly falls short. Our recommendation: choose Fineco only if you prioritize security and are willing to trade with limited leverage and a bespoke platform. For active traders, pair a local-regulated or offshore broker with higher leverage and MT4; for the risk-averse, Fineco is a secure choice.
